:root{--bg-base:#070707;--bg-dark:#09090b;--bg-darker:#0a0a0a;--bg-surface:#121212;--bg-surface-elev:#1a1a1a;--bg-card:rgba(24,24,27,.6);--bg-card-hover:rgba(39,39,42,.6);--border-color:rgba(63,63,70,.4);--deep-shadow:0px 5px 8px #0003;--deep-shadow-hover:0px -5px 8px #0003;--text-light:#f4f4f5;--text-muted:#a1a1aa;--theme-color:#d10000;--secondary-color:#005d7c;--accent-red:#ef4444;--rebel-red:#d31010;--accent-red-glow:rgba(220,38,38,.15);--rebel-red-glow:rgba(211,16,16,.3);--accent-red-gradient:linear-gradient(90deg,#dc2626,#991b1b);--crimson-gradient-bg:linear-gradient(180deg,#d10000 0%,#64000e 100%);--crimson-gradient-bg-hover:linear-gradient(180deg,#64000e 0%,#d10000 100%);--hex-clip:polygon(0 25%,50% 0,100% 25%,100% 75%,50% 100%,0 75%)}@media(min-width:768px){header .d-logo-box{top:-25px}}div#banner{max-height:75vh!important}header.header.header{background:#fff}span.black-heading{color:#000}.anchor-offset{scroll-margin-top:185px}.serving-areas img{transition:300ms ease}.serving-areas img:hover{scale:1.15;rotate:10deg}.services-container{background-image:url(https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/806d2e33-f27e-41e6-bf70-9e2b3e3c77c9/My%20Library/SERVICESWEOFFERRR3-ezgif.com-png-to-webp-converter.webp);background-blend-mode:screen;background-repeat:no-repeat;background-size:cover!important;background-position:center;position:relative;isolation:isolate}.services-container::after{content:"";position:absolute;inset:0;background:linear-gradient(90deg,#000,#0000008a);backdrop-filter:blur(3px);z-index:-1}.amenity-block{background-image:url(https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/806d2e33-f27e-41e6-bf70-9e2b3e3c77c9/My%20Library/RR8-ezgif.com-png-to-webp-converter.webp);background-repeat:no-repeat;background-size:cover!important;background-position:center;background-blend-mode:multiply}.d-con-custom-form-thankyou{background:rgba(9,9,11,.5)!important;border:1px solid var(--border-color)!important;border-radius:16px;padding:64px 40px;max-width:700px;margin:20px auto 0;text-align:center;display:flex;flex-direction:column;align-items:center;justify-content:center}.d-con-custom-form-thankyou h1{font-family:"russo one",sans-serif;font-size:clamp(2.5rem,5vw,3.5rem);font-weight:900;text-transform:uppercase;color:var(--accent-red)!important;margin-bottom:8px;letter-spacing:1px}.d-con-custom-form-thankyou p{font-size:1.2rem;color:var(--text-light)!important;margin-bottom:32px}.d-con-custom-form-thankyou .btn-success{display:inline-block;background:rgba(24,24,27,.8)!important;color:var(--text-light)!important;padding:14px 40px!important;font-family:"russo one",sans-serif;font-size:1.1rem!important;font-weight:700!important;letter-spacing:1px;text-transform:uppercase;border-radius:8px;border:1px solid var(--border-color)!important;transition:all .3s ease;cursor:pointer}.d-con-custom-form-thankyou .btn-success:hover{background:var(--bg-card-hover)!important;border-color:var(--text-muted)!important;transform:translateY(-2px)!important}.d-con-appointment-formAppointmentSubnav fieldset:nth-child(2) legend{display:none}.services-grid-wrapper{overflow-x:hidden;padding:20px 0}.service-block{opacity:0;transition:all 1.24s cubic-bezier(.22,1,.36,1);will-change:transform,opacity}.service-left{transform:translateX(-100px)}.service-right{transform:translateX(100px)}.service-block.active{opacity:1;transform:translateX(0)}.reveal-mask{overflow:hidden;display:block}.slide-up-reveal{opacity:0;transform:translateY(100%);transition:transform 1s cubic-bezier(.16,1,.3,1),opacity .75s ease,border-color .3s ease}.slide-up-reveal.active{opacity:1;transform:translateY(0)}.slide-in-right{opacity:0;transform:translateX(100px);transition:opacity .75s ease-out,transform 1.25s cubic-bezier(.25,1,.5,1);will-change:transform,opacity}.slide-in-right.active{opacity:1;transform:translateX(0)}.text-focus{opacity:0;filter:blur(15px);transform:translateY(10px) scale(.9);transition:opacity .35s ease-out,filter .5s ease-out,transform .3s cubic-bezier(.34,1.56,.64,1)}.text-focus.active{opacity:1;filter:blur(0);transform:translateY(0) scale(1)}.amenity-shield{opacity:0;perspective:1000px;transform:rotateX(-90deg) translateY(30px);transition:all 1s cubic-bezier(.5,1.5,.5,1);will-change:transform,opacity}.amenity-shield.active{opacity:1;transform:rotateX(0deg) translateY(0)}.gallery-item{opacity:0;filter:brightness(.5);transition:all 1.5s cubic-bezier(.25,1,.5,1);will-change:transform,opacity}.gallery-item.from-left{transform:translateX(-50px) scale(.9)}.gallery-item.from-right{transform:translateX(50px) scale(.9)}.gallery-item.from-bottom{transform:translateY(50px) scale(.9)}.gallery-item.active{opacity:1;filter:brightness(1);transform:translate(0) scale(1)}.gallery-item.active:hover{transform:scale(1.03);z-index:10;box-shadow:0 10px 30px rgba(0,0,0,.5)}body{overflow-x:hidden}.contact h2.d-contact-us-form-heading{font-size:26px!important}.body h1,.body h2,.body h3{letter-spacing:1.25px;font-size:clamp(32px,3vw,50px)!important;font-weight:300}.d-con-appointment h2,.d-con-appointment h3,.d-con-appointment h4{font-family:audiowide,sans-serif}input#apptSubmitBtn{border-radius:0;text-transform:uppercase}.d-con-mobile-navbar .d-con-menu ul.navbar-nav .d-nav-item a{color:#000;font-size:20px;font-family:"cross town",sans-serif;text-align:center;background:url(https://assets.unlayer.com/projects/5192/1767637318481-Section%201%20_%202%20Background.webp);background-size:cover;background-repeat:no-repeat;margin:1px}header .flat-menu{display:none!important}.banner-subtitle span{font-weight:500;font-size:16px!important;font-family:gotham,sans-serif!important}#banner .u_content_divider{padding:0 10px!important}@font-face{font-family:'Cross Town';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/Cross%20Town%20Personal%20Use.ttf') format('truetype');font-style:normal}@font-face{font-family:'Audiowide';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/Audiowide-Regular.ttf') format('truetype');font-weight:400;font-style:normal}@font-face{font-family:'Kallisto';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/fonnts.com-Kallisto_Bold.otf') format('opentype');font-weight:700;font-style:normal}@font-face{font-family:'Gotham';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/GothamBook.ttf') format('truetype');font-weight:400;font-style:normal}@font-face{font-family:'Gotham';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/GothamItalic.ttf') format('truetype');font-weight:400;font-style:italic}@font-face{font-family:'Gotham';src:url('https://stauditcentralusaa02prod.blob.core.windows.net/files/Accounts/1/Locations/f9793d7f-7c6c-4947-afe4-aa42577bcdf6/My%20Library/fonts/GothamMedium.ttf') format('truetype');font-weight:500;font-style:normal}span.red-heading{color:var(--theme-color)}ul.nav.navbar-nav li a{text-transform:capitalize;color:#fff}#banner span{text-shadow:1px 1px 1px #000}div#header-sec2{position:relative;box-shadow:1px 7px 7px #00000026}.arrowbox-item h4{margin-top:1rem}@media(max-width:768px){header #u_content_custom_logo_1123 .d-logo{height:auto;width:100px!important}.services div#banner{padding:10px!important}}@media(max-width:468px){.arrowboxes{display:grid!important;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));margin-right:0}.arrowbox-item{padding:1rem .75rem!important;position:relative;isolation:isolate;z-index:90;clip-path:unset!important;margin-right:0!important;margin-bottom:10px;max-width:unset!important}.arrowbox-item h4,.arrowbox-item p,.arrowbox-item img{padding-right:0!important;padding-left:2.5rem}.arrowboxes.arrowboxes-bottom{grid-template-areas:'topleft topright' 'bottomleft bottomright'}.arrowbox-bottom-item5{grid-area:topleft}.arrowbox-bottom-item4{grid-area:topright}.arrowbox-bottom-item3{grid-area:bottomleft}.arrowbox-bottom-item1{grid-area:bottomright}}@media(min-width:1024px){header #u_content_custom_logo_2 .d-logo{height:auto;width:115px;scale:1.85;transform-origin:left}}